Output 0659abda1cb3d7fc38700808323eff5ea0a5313bf4e66f7afdc62a33e89a575e:0

value
234807
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a3d1d4ea7044c6d5ebdda3b23b91dd6533c3118 OP_EQUAL
address
35YMWugwXvqCNh5PtoH8eSWZ4pvUEPnGtF
transaction
0659abda1cb3d7fc38700808323eff5ea0a5313bf4e66f7afdc62a33e89a575e
confirmations
280425
spent
true